44
£24,928.32

Subtotal: £24,928.32

View basketCheckout

Get FREE delivery on all orders!

44
£24,928.32

Subtotal: £24,928.32

View basketCheckout

Home Garden & Outdoors

Garden & Outdoors

Showing 3649 – 3660 of 4498 results